Evaluates the spill point
| [in] | dbgrid | Grid Db structure |
| [in] | ind_depth | Rank of the variable containing the depth |
| [in] | ind_data | Rank of the variable containing the data |
| [in] | option | 0 for 4-connectivity; 1 for 8-connectivity |
| [in] | flag_up | TRUE when working in elevation; 0 in depth |
| [in] | verbose_step | Step for verbose flag |
| [in] | hmax | maximum reservoir thickness (FFFF not used) |
| [out] | h | elevation of the spill point |
| [out] | th | maximum reservoir thickness |
| [out] | ix0 | location of the spill point grid node along X |
| [out] | iy0 | location of the spill point grid node along Y |
